What Is Grok 4?

Grok 4 is a large language model created by xAI, the AI company founded by Elon Musk. It is the fourth major version in the Grok model family and was released in July 2025.
The model focuses heavily on reasoning. That means it is built to handle complex, multi-step tasks rather than only producing quick answers. It can process long inputs, reason through technical problems, search for current information, and support coding tasks.

Key Grok 4 Features
Grok 4 includes several features that make it different from basic AI chat tools.
1. Advanced Reasoning
Grok 4 can work through complex problems step by step. This makes it useful for math, logic, technical debugging, research analysis, and multi-step decision tasks.
2. Think Mode
Think Mode gives Grok 4 more room to reason before answering. It is useful when speed is less important than accuracy, depth, or careful analysis.
3. Heavy Mode
Heavy Mode uses a multi-agent setup. Instead of one model instance answering alone, multiple Grok agents work on the task in parallel before producing a final response.
This is useful for complex research, large coding tasks, multi-document analysis, and high-value problems where a deeper answer is worth the extra cost.
4. 256k Context Window
Grok 4 can handle up to 256,000 tokens of context. This allows users to process long documents, large codebases, research materials, or long conversations without cutting everything into small parts.
5. DeepSearch
DeepSearch lets Grok 4 search the web for current information. This is useful for recent news, pricing, technical updates, product research, and fact-checking.
6. Voice and Vision
Grok 4 supports voice and visual input. Users can speak to it or use visual information for analysis, troubleshooting, or multimodal tasks.
7. Grok 4 Code
Grok 4 Code is built for software development tasks. It can help write code, debug issues, explain errors, review code, and analyze larger projects.

Grok 4 Modes Explained
Grok 4 works through different modes. Choosing the right mode matters because it affects speed, depth, and cost.
Standard Mode
Standard Mode is the default mode. It is fast and useful for everyday tasks.
Use Standard Mode for:
- Quick answers
- Simple summaries
- Light research
- Drafting content
- Brainstorming
- Basic coding questions
Standard Mode is the best place to start because it gives fast responses without using extra compute.
Think Mode
Think Mode is better for tasks that require deeper reasoning.
Use Think Mode for:
- Technical debugging
- Logic problems
- Detailed analysis
- Math problems
- Complex writing structure
- Decision-making tasks
Think Mode takes longer than Standard Mode, but it gives Grok 4 more room to work through a problem carefully.
Heavy Mode
Heavy Mode is Grok 4’s most advanced and expensive mode. It uses multiple AI agents to work on the same task.
Use Heavy Mode for:
- Large research projects
- Complex codebases
- Multi-step business analysis
- High-stakes technical decisions
- Multi-document comparison
- Deep problem solving
Heavy Mode is not necessary for simple prompts. It is best reserved for tasks where depth matters more than speed or cost.
A simple usage rule:
Start with Standard Mode.
Move to Think Mode when the task needs deeper reasoning.
Use Heavy Mode only for complex, high-value work.

3. Through the xAI API
Developers can use the xAI API to build applications with Grok 4. The xAI API is designed to be OpenAI-compatible, which means developers familiar with OpenAI-style requests can adapt more easily by changing the base URL, API key, and model ID.
This matters for developers who want to test Grok 4 beside models like GPT, Claude, Gemini, or Llama.

Grok 4 API Example
Developers can access Grok 4 through the xAI API using an OpenAI-compatible request structure. This reduces migration effort for teams already working with OpenAI-based applications.
Example Python Request
from openai import OpenAI
client = OpenAI(
api_key="YOUR_XAI_API_KEY",
base_url="https://api.x.ai/v1"
)
response = client.chat.completions.create(
model="grok-4",
messages=[
{
"role": "user",
"content": "Explain how database indexing improves query performance."
}
]
)
print(response.choices[0].message.content)
Example Coding Prompt
Review this Python function and identify:
1. Performance bottlenecks
2. Security concerns
3. Readability issues
4. Suggested improvements
Return the results in a table.
This type of structured prompt often produces better results than generic requests because it clearly defines the evaluation criteria and output format.

How to Get Better Results From Grok 4
Grok 4 performs better when prompts are clear, specific, and structured.
Use the Right Mode
Do not use Heavy Mode for every task. Start with Standard Mode, move to Think Mode when needed, and reserve Heavy Mode for difficult work.
Give Clear Instructions
Tell Grok what you want, what format you need, and what constraints it should follow.
Example:
“Analyze this codebase and identify performance issues. Focus on database queries, API response time, and repeated logic. Return the answer in a table.”
Use DeepSearch With Specific Questions
Instead of saying: “Search this topic.” Say: “Search for recent API pricing updates from official sources published after July 2025.”
Use the Full Context Window
If the task requires a long document, provide the full document when possible. Grok 4’s large context window is designed for that.
Ask for Critical Review
If you want honest feedback, say so clearly. Example: “Give me a critical review. Do not agree with my approach unless the logic is sound.”
